Recruiting Has Changed Dramatically!

› Candidates approach a job search with a different frame of mind. No longer is

recruiting a one-way experience.

› The web provides broad-based access to job information.

› Social networks enable a new class of candidate — the passive one.

› Mobile devices allow faster and easier access to jobs.

› Recruiters become talent relationship managers and marketers.

Employee Performance Is A Broken Process

› Periodic performance appraisals delay actionable feedback.

› Stack rankings run counter to teamwork and collaboration.

› Performance reviews are an unproductive time drain.

› Performance appraisals are too closely linked to salary adjustments.

› Performance appraisals are misaligned with what the business cares about.

Digital Curated Content Brings Together Existing Learning On A Topic

Curated learning is the process of searching for, finding, organizing, and publishing the best

internal (corporate) and external (consumer) content for employees.

28© 2017 FORRESTER. REPRODUCTION PROHIBITED.

Micro-Learning Drivers

› Need to help employees learn things faster

› Availability of mobile devices allowing anytime, anywhere learning

› Ability to deliver learning daily without impacting time on the job.

BUT

› Choose content for micro-learning carefully

Millennials Are Not The Only Workers Using Mobile

- Digital learning leader, large global conglomerate

“We find from our research that those in their 40s and 50s care about

mobile too. eLearning on mobile is not merely a Millennial thing; it’s

about maximizing employee performance. We use it to fit learning into

daily schedules of employees — for people to learn whenever they can,

however they can.”

Base: 161 HR and learning and development leaders across organizations in the US and CanadaSource: A commissioned study conducted by Forrester Consulting on behalf of Adobe, December 2016
